mirror of
https://github.com/VectorCamp/vectorscan.git
synced 2025-06-28 16:41:01 +03:00
rose dump: simplify
This commit is contained in:
parent
454fbf33d5
commit
a06e877fde
@ -1150,10 +1150,7 @@ void dumpRoseLitPrograms(const RoseBuildImpl &build, const RoseEngine *t,
|
|||||||
|
|
||||||
// Collect all programs referenced by a literal fragment.
|
// Collect all programs referenced by a literal fragment.
|
||||||
vector<u32> programs;
|
vector<u32> programs;
|
||||||
programs.reserve(build.final_to_frag_map.size());
|
for (const auto &frag : build.fragments) {
|
||||||
|
|
||||||
for (const auto &m : build.final_to_frag_map) {
|
|
||||||
const auto &frag = build.fragments.at(m.second);
|
|
||||||
if (frag.lit_program_offset) {
|
if (frag.lit_program_offset) {
|
||||||
programs.push_back(frag.lit_program_offset);
|
programs.push_back(frag.lit_program_offset);
|
||||||
}
|
}
|
||||||
|
Loading…
x
Reference in New Issue
Block a user